Alia Bhatt Exude Royalty In Sabyasachi Black Velvet Saree, 5 Tips To Ace The Indian Ensemble
Whenever he curates a specific look for a Bollywood celebrity, it organically becomes a bookmark-worthy style cue! Yes, we are talking about Sabyasachi Mukherjee who is the preferred designer for Deepika Padukone, Alia Bhatt, Rani Mukherjee, Anushka Sharma, Katrina Kaif, and others who have impressed style enthusiasts with Sabyasachi attire. During the London premiere of her online series Poacher, National Award winner Alia Bhatt recently grabbed attention with her black velvet Sabyasachi ensemble!
Read on to learn more about Alia Bhatt's Classic Ethnic avatar and learn some styling tips to ace chic traditional style.

Rocky Aur Raani Ki Prem Kahaani chose a beautiful black velvet saree by Sabyasachi Mukherjee, which had zardosi patchwork on the pallu and an embroidered border. Anushka Sharma wore a similar style saree at her engagement ceremony with Virat Kohli, which had a stunning red tint.
Interestingly, rather than donning a gown or dress, Alia chose to wear a saree to symbolize Indian culture on a worldwide stage, and she looked stunning doing it. The talented actress, styled by Priyanka Kapadia Badani and Humaira Lakdawala, combined her ultimate royal appearance with sexiness by pairing it with a velvet sleeveless blouse.

The Gangubai actress added even more glitz to her velvet saree outfit by accessorizing it with a stacked pearl necklace and matching pearl-covered stud earrings, which served as a timeless piece. It looked very stunning and gave her otherwise classic appearance a hint of refinement.
The international stylist Dayaruci did Alia Bhatt's hair, while Wendy Rowe did her makeup. Given Alia's preference for understated, easily styled makeup looks, Wendy Rowe went with muted hues, bold lips, mascara, and full brows. Bhatt's hairstyle comprised a centre-parted messy bun!

5 Saree Styling Tips
Sarees, with their timeless allure, offer endless possibilities for expressing style and grace. Here are five comprehensive tips to elevate your saree fashion game:
Fabric Matters
Choosing the right fabric is paramount. Light, flowing fabrics like chiffon or georgette are ideal for casual occasions or summer events, providing comfort and ease of movement. On the other hand, silk, velvet and brocade sarees exude opulence, making them perfect for formal gatherings and celebrations. Pay attention to the fabric to ensure it complements the event and enhances your overall look.

Blouse Style
The blouse is a crucial element in saree styling. Ensure that it complements the colour and design of the saree. Experiment with different necklines, sleeve lengths, and back designs to add a modern and personalized touch to your ensemble. A well-fitted blouse enhances the overall aesthetic, making it a key element in achieving a polished look.
Strategic Accessories
Thoughtful accessorizing can transform a saree look. Choose statement jewellery that complements the saree, such as traditional jhumkas, intricate bangles, or a maang tikka for a touch of ethnicity. A sleek clutch and the right pair of heels can add finesse to your overall appearance. Strike a balance with accessories to avoid overwhelming the saree's beauty.
Draping Mastery
Mastering the art of draping is essential for a flawless saree look. Experiment with various draping styles based on the occasion and your body type. Whether it's the classic Nivi drape or a modern lehenga-style drape, find a style that accentuates your best features and complements the saree's design.
Colour Harmony and Contrast
Playing with colours can make a significant impact on your saree ensemble. Experiment with contrasting or complementary hues to create a visually appealing look. If possible understand the colour wheel which can guide you in making informed choices, ensuring that the saree, blouse, and accessories harmonize seamlessly!
